A POPULAR CASINO GAME – SLINGO

Developed in the year 1995, Slingo was first played as a five reel slot machine. The game is a fusion between slot machines and Bingo. It also derives some features from the classic game show which was called “The Joker’s Wild’
The basic idea behind this game is that a player gets to spin twenty turns of a number. Five numbers appear as a consequence. If these are the same numbers that appear on the cards, the numbers can be marked off. Various other special items may appear apart from numbers. The Jokers are regarded as wild because they can be used to mark off any number on the column if the Jokers appear on it. If a Joker appears in the center column, it can act as a Super Joker and you are allowed to place it anywhere on the board. Another special item that may appear during the game is the devil. In case it appears in the place of any number, the player’s score gets halved. Otherwise, a cherub appears, it nullifies the effect of the Devil by shooting it (with an arrow). The other special items are Coins and Free spins. Coins grant automatic points to the players. In online casino Slingo, the last four points are to be bought with points. If a player has collected free spins, he can use these instead of fees for the last spins.
Being very popular a large number of websites have this game to be played. These sites provide different versions of Slingo. Some of these are down loadable as well. Some online Slingo games are Slingo Classic, Mixed Matrix, and 5 Card Slingo etc. Names of some downloadable Slingo games are Slingo Deluxe, 5 Card Slingo Deluxe, Slingo Quest, Slingo Quest Hawaii, etc.
Slingo combines the thrills of slot machines and the fast paced fun of Bingo and thus it enjoys a huge popularity.

Problem Gambling

The word gambling comes with a lot of extrapolation. The glaring casinos, perky slot-machines, the risk, the adventure, the winning stake, blood pumping, heart throbbing beaconing of money – it’s just another world in the world. Different people visit casinos for different reasons. Some want to learn how to play to get the hang of it; some go there for the sake of mere entertainment; the pros go to win the stake and may be expecting a big one. Whatever the reason is, if the occasional visit turns into frequency and gradually regularity, there starts the problem. As every coin has its two sides, the darker side of the gambling world is often overshadowed in the seductive and alluring razzmatazz. And, people who cannot control the hormonal flux often fall prey to be succumbed to the – addiction.
Likewise gambling, some people may fall to different addiction; drug, alcohol, sex, food, and like that. Addiction is actually an obsession, a compulsive desire that need to be fulfilled. When a person becomes an addictive player from a gambler, he has already crossed the line between a pleasurable experience and a destructive craving.
Gamblers Anonymous, a self-help group for the compulsive gamblers has listed 20 questions that can divulge whether a person is a gambling addict. Following is an excerpt:
1. Did you ever lose time from work or school due to gambling?
2. Has gambling ever made your home life unhappy?
3. Did gambling affect your reputation?
4. Have you ever felt remorse after gambling?
5. Did you ever gamble to get money with which to pay debts or otherwise solve financial difficulties?
6. Did gambling cause a decrease in your ambition or efficiency?
7. After losing did you feel you must return as soon as possible and win back your losses?

CAN YOU TRESPASS THE “TRESPASS BAN”?

Being a place of addiction, there is something about casinos that brings out the worst in some people. The presence of large sums of money has lured and encouraged people to cheat. Many people have been to the casino hoping they could “beat the system.”
People could be awarded a casino trespass ban for a number of reasons. The most common out of all the reasons to be banned from is getting caught cheating. However, various other reasons may be the cause of one being in such a situation. What happens if you get banned, but still manage to sneak in and gamble? Can you still keep the money that you won?
The answer appears is no. The casino keeps your winnings if you get caught violating a trespass ban. This is the rule as he Supreme Court has decided on such a case as such. In the year 1996, a man named Troy Blackford hit and damaged a slot machine at a casino by the name of Prairie Meadows Racetrack in Altoona in Iowa. He was issued a permanent trespass ban because of this. But he kept returning and in 2006, he won a jackpot of $9,387. The casino then realized that he was banned and withheld the money. The case was taken to the court. Eventually, the Supreme Court ruled that the casino had the right to withhold his money.
So, if you enjoy gambling, be sure that you are following the rules. In case you get banned, you will not be able to get in and even if you succeed do that you would never win big. If you get a ban and sneak in, you may spend a lot of money but will have no chance of recovering it because the house won’t pay you. Lottery games only will be the remaining ones that you can pursue to get a taste of your luck.

California Gambling and Control System

The foundation for gambling in California has been set up through constitutional amendment and rather than by legislative structure. Even the State Lottery system and horse racing have been enacted by the amendment to make it legalized. Prior to 1982, five major legislative proposals were made to make the lottery system legalized but all of them went through certain reproof. In 1982, despite a budget shortfall, Governor Deukmejian announced he would denounce the lottery bill, even if it made to pass through. However, despite the legislative restriction, a pro-lottery coalition had ultimately succeeded to qualify the measure and earn passage. Despite the political outcry and disapprobation from the governor, attorney general, and the Protestant leaders, the measure was finally passed.

In 1984, “Gaming Registration Act” was enacted. This act required the attorney general to provide a uniform and minimum regulation of California card rooms. But later the council enacted the “Gaming Control Act” after realizing the attorney general’s limited scope for regulation coupled with inadequate fund. In fact, this political turmoil continued till 1998 when the gambling industry was not regulated properly. In 2000, the situation turned a little better when Proposition 1A was pledged by California voters to amend the constitution to authorize Class III or Casino Style Indian Gambling to be conducted with mutual conformity and authorization of the tribal communities and the state. The “Gambling Control Act” was later created to structure a simplified and comprehensive policy for all state to legalize and regulate gambling. The entire commission was a ramified chamber of the Division of Gambling Control within the attorney general’s office and the California Gambling Control Commission with a board of five members appointed by the Governor. In early 2007, the Division was replaced by Bureau within the Department of Justice’s Division of Law Enforcement. The Bureau of Gambling Control regulates the integrity of gambling by ensuring it free from criminal and corruptive elements.
